This unique item honors the 2019 IEM Katowice CS:GO Championship. You can apply this sticker to any weapon in your inventory, and it has a scrapping feature that allows it to appear more worn over time. Each sticker can be scraped multiple times, enhancing its worn appearance each iteration, until you choose to remove it from your weapon. This gold sticker features the signature of professional player Robin Rönnquist, who represented Cloud9 at Katowice 2019. Additionally, 50% of the proceeds from this sticker sale go toward benefiting the players and organizations involved.
The Sticker | flusha (Gold) | Katowice 2019 made its debut in CS2 on February 6th, 2019, bringing excitement to the gaming community. This sticker was launched as a component of the Katowice 2019 Returning Challengers Autograph Capsule, coinciding with the "Katowice 2019 – Tournament Items" update.
The Sticker | flusha (Gold) | Katowice 2019 is available by opening a Katowice 2019 Returning Challengers Autograph Capsule container. Please note that this item does not belong to any specific collections.

This sticker was introduced during the 2019 IEM Katowice CS:GO Championship. It represents the Cloud9 team and pays tribute to the player flusha, whose real name is Robin Rönnquist.
This sticker features a distinctive "Gold" film, which adds an additional textured layer for a striking shiny golden effect. Gold stickers are typically considered rare and can be quite pricey.
